Overview
The Access Group is a company that provides various software solutions to help businesses run more smoothly. They offer tools for managing finances, human resources, and projects, making it easier for companies to keep track of everything they need to do. Whether it’s helping with payroll, keeping customer information organized, or managing documents, their services aim to save time and reduce stress for business owners. Tips and Tricks for Getting a The Access Group Refund
- Document everything: Keep detailed records of all your communications, including dates, names, and the content of your discussions.
- Be polite yet firm: Maintain a courteous tone, but be assertive about your request for a refund.
- Use specific language: Reference their policies or terms of service that support your case when requesting a refund.
- Timing matters: Initiate your refund request shortly after the transaction, as delays can weaken your claim.
- Escalate your request: If the initial representative can’t help, ask to speak to a supervisor or a manager directly.
- Utilize social media: Publicly tweet or post about your issue, tagging the company to gain visibility and pressure for resolution.
- Follow up regularly: Send follow-up emails or messages to check on the status of your refund to keep your request visible.
- Offer alternatives: Suggest a store credit or replacement if a direct refund is difficult for them to process.
- Use community support: Engage with others who’ve had similar experiences for tips or potential leverage.
- Highlight your loyalty: Mention your history as a customer and any previous positive experiences to facilitate a goodwill refund.
- File a complaint: If all else fails, consider submitting a formal complaint to a consumer protection agency, as this may invoke action.

The Access Group Refund Policy
The Access Group's refund policy stipulates that all fees paid are non-refundable unless otherwise stated in the service agreement. Customers should refer to their specific contract for details regarding any potential exceptions or conditions related to refunds.
